Step-by-Step Guide: How to Turn On the Headlight

Now that you understand the basics, let’s get into the practical steps. The exact method may vary slightly depending on your Gotrax model, but the core process is similar across most versions.

Step 1: Power On Your Scooter

Before you can turn on the headlight, your scooter must be powered on. Here’s how:

  • Locate the power button, usually found on the handlebar or near the display screen.
  • Press and hold the power button for 2–3 seconds until the display lights up.
  • You should see indicators for battery level, speed mode, and possibly a headlight icon.

If the display doesn’t turn on, check that the battery is charged. A completely drained battery will prevent the scooter from powering up—and the headlight won’t work without power.

Step 2: Activate the Headlight

Once your scooter is on, it’s time to turn on the headlight. The most common method is:

  • Press and hold the power button again for 2–3 seconds.
  • You should see the headlight illuminate, and a headlight icon may appear on the display.

On some models, like the Gotrax G4 or XR, you may need to double-tap the power button instead of holding it. Try both methods if the first doesn’t work.

Step 3: Confirm the Light Is On

After activating the headlight, visually confirm that it’s working:

  • Look at the front of the scooter—you should see a bright LED beam projecting forward.
  • If the light is dim or flickering, it could indicate a low battery or a loose connection.

Test the light in a dark area to ensure it provides adequate illumination. A properly functioning headlight should light up the path about 10–15 feet ahead.

Model-Specific Instructions

While the general process is similar, certain Gotrax models have unique features or button sequences. Here’s a breakdown by popular models:

Gotrax GXL Series

The GXL and GXL V2 are among the most popular models. To turn on the headlight:

  • Power on the scooter by holding the power button.
  • Press and hold the power button again for 2–3 seconds.
  • The headlight will turn on, and the display will show a light icon.

Tip: If the light doesn’t come on, try double-tapping the power button instead.

Gotrax G4

The G4 features a more advanced display and lighting system:

  • Power on the scooter.
  • Double-tap the power button quickly.
  • The headlight will activate, and the display will show a headlight symbol.

Note: Some G4 units may require a firmware update for full lighting functionality. Check Gotrax’s official website for updates.

Gotrax XR Series

The XR and XR Elite models use a similar system:

  • Turn on the scooter.
  • Press and hold the power button for 3 seconds.
  • The headlight will turn on with a steady beam.

These models also have a brake light feature—when you apply the rear brake, the headlight may flash or brighten briefly.

Gotrax G2 and G3

Older models like the G2 and G3 may have simpler controls:

  • Power on the scooter.
  • Press the power button once more (a single press, not a hold).
  • The headlight should turn on immediately.

If it doesn’t respond, ensure the battery is above 20%. Low battery can disable non-essential features like the headlight.

Troubleshooting Common Headlight Issues

Even with proper use, you might encounter issues with your Gotrax scooter’s headlight. Here are common problems and how to fix them.

Headlight Won’t Turn On

If pressing the button doesn’t activate the light, try these steps:

  • Check the battery level. If the battery is below 15%, the headlight may not function. Charge the scooter fully and try again.
  • Restart the scooter. Turn it off completely, wait 10 seconds, then power it back on.
  • Try a different button sequence. Some models respond to double-taps instead of long presses.
  • Inspect the power button. If it feels sticky or unresponsive, dirt or moisture may be interfering. Clean gently with a dry cloth.

Headlight Is Dim or Flickering

A weak or flickering light usually points to a power issue:

  • Charge the battery. A low charge can reduce LED brightness.
  • Check for loose connections. Over time, vibrations can loosen internal wiring. If you’re comfortable, open the deck panel (with the scooter off) and inspect the headlight connector.
  • Clean the lens. Dirt, mud, or condensation can block light output. Wipe the lens with a soft, damp cloth.

Headlight Turns Off While Riding

If the light shuts off during a ride, it could be due to:

  • Battery saver mode. Some scooters automatically dim or turn off lights to conserve power when the battery is low.
  • Overheating. Extended use in high-speed modes can cause the system to throttle non-essential features.
  • Firmware glitch. A software reset may help. Turn the scooter off, wait 30 seconds, then restart.

Headlight Icon Shows but Light Doesn’t Work

If the display shows the headlight is on, but no light appears:

  • The LED may be burnt out. This is rare but possible. Contact Gotrax support for a replacement.
  • Internal wiring issue. The connection between the control board and headlight may be faulty. Professional repair may be needed.

Maintaining Your Gotrax Scooter’s Headlight

To keep your headlight working reliably, regular maintenance is key. Here’s how to care for it:

Clean the Lens Regularly

Dirt, bugs, and moisture can accumulate on the lens, reducing brightness. Clean it weekly:

  • Use a soft, lint-free cloth.
  • Dampen it slightly with water—avoid harsh chemicals.
  • Gently wipe the lens in a circular motion.
  • Dry with a clean, dry cloth.

Avoid spraying water directly into the headlight housing, as this can cause internal damage.

Check for Moisture or Condensation

If you ride in rain or humid conditions, moisture can seep into the headlight. Signs include fogging or water droplets inside the lens.

  • Let the scooter dry completely in a warm, dry place.
  • Use a silica gel pack near the headlight area to absorb moisture.
  • If condensation persists, the seal may be compromised—consider professional inspection.

Inspect Wiring and Connections

Vibrations from riding can loosen internal connections. Every few months:

  • Power off the scooter and remove the deck panel (if accessible).
  • Check that the headlight connector is securely plugged in.
  • Look for frayed wires or corrosion.
  • Reconnect any loose plugs and secure the panel.

Only attempt this if you’re comfortable with basic electronics. Otherwise, visit a certified repair center.
